The combine is coming up and the word on the street is that this is a make it or break it event for Brady Quinn.  "The guy has millions on the line, and if he comes into Indy and lights it up, he wins," one NFL GM commented to NFL.com's Pat Kirwan.  Quinn has been slipping lately in some mock drafts, thanks in part to the over-analyzing the media and scouts have done on his game.  I'm not sure he's a #1 pick, but he'd sure as hell be a better option than some of the teams have on their roster right now (cough, Cleveland, cough).

Michigan just released their schedule next year.  Besides that important game on 9/15, a quick look at their schedule will show you that they are playing Appalachian State.  Good God.  And people complain about us playing the service academies?  I'd say the one year line-up of Navy, Army and Air Force far outweigh Michigan's doozie of a schedule with the likes of Appalachian State, Eastern Michigan, and Illinois.  Heh.  Illinois...
